How to Find the Best Walking Treadmill Under Desks

With treadmills under desks are a great way to incorporate vigorous workouts during your workday. Before you buy one, make sure you check the dimensions to ensure that it will fit under your desk.

Also, consider the maximum capacity for weight. Since under-desk models aren't as robust as fitness treadmills, they usually have a lower limit on weight.

Weight Capacity

If you're considering buying an under-desk treadmill, it's important to know its weight capacity before you purchase. The majority of under desk models can support up to 265 pounds, which is enough for most people. However, if you're heavier than that, or are planning to use the treadmill for long periods of time at the same time, you might want to consider a model with a higher max weight limit.

In addition to the weight limits, it's also important to consider the speed range of the best walking treadmill under desk. Although most under-desk models only reach 4 miles per hour, this is fast enough for the majority of people to maintain a the normal pace of walking while working. If you are looking for a treadmill with the ability to power walk or jog then you'll need to find a different model.

The majority of under-desk treadmills are lightweight, allowing them to be easily moved and then stored away when not in use. This makes them an excellent option for offices where noise is a concern. Most of the under-desk treadmills we've tested have operating noise levels of less than 34 decibels which is quite quiet for a workout machine.

Many of the treadmills that are under desks we've reviewed come with various features, including remote control operation and smartphones that are compatible with apps. These extras can make your treadmill more enjoyable to use. Some even have built-in displays on the pad to allow you to view your progress without glancing at the remote.

Another thing to think about when looking for an under-desk treadmill is the size of its belt. A wider belt will allow you to move more freely and reduce the feeling of cramping while working. It might not seem crucial at first, but after you've used an exercise treadmill under your desk for a long time, it can make a significant difference.

A few under-desk units can be folded up when not being used. This is a huge benefit if you reside in a small apartment or have a small under desk treadmill storage space. It's also an excellent way to save on shipping costs, which can increase the cost of an under-desk treadmill for under desk.

Stability is an additional factor to take into consideration when choosing the ideal under-desk walking treadmill. Under-desk treadmills are typically smaller and lighter than traditional treadmills, which can make them more portable and easier to move around. They often come with wheels, making it easy to store them behind couches or under desks when they are not being used.

When shopping for a new treadmill under your desk It is essential to verify the maximum speed and motor power the machine can handle. Under-desk treadmills, which are specifically designed for walking, come with motors that are generally less powerful than larger treadmills that are designed for running. However, you need to make sure that the treadmill you choose can support your weight and keep up with your walking speed.

The majority of under-desk treadmills have a maximum speed up to four miles per hour. This should be sufficient for the majority of people who wish to perform some light cardio workouts at work, without taking away enough time from other tasks. Many under-desk models also offer various incline options. The UREVO Foldable Treadmill, for instance, comes with an automatic incline function that can be adjusted from flat up to nine percent pitch.

It is important to think about the belt width and size when evaluating under-desk machines. The wider the belt is, the more comfortable you will be able to walk while at your desk. A wide belt also makes it easier to observe the display on the treadmill and stay in the center of your walk.

Another important consideration when shopping for a new under-desk treadmill is whether it's quiet. Some treadmills under the desk are more noisy than others, which can be disruptive to the workplace and distract you from working. Consider an under-desk model with an insulated motor for a quieter treadmill. The Lifespan TR1200-DT3 under Desk Treadmill for instance, has a quiet motor that won't bother you or your coworkers.
